About us

An 18-month postdoctoral position is available at the MRC Laboratory of Medical Sciences (LMS) to work in the Senescence group headed by Prof Jesus Gil. The MRC LMS is a biomedical research institute where scientists and clinicians collaborate to advance the understanding of biology and its application to medicine. LMS is one of three directly funded MRC research institutes and enjoys close links with our partners at Imperial College London and the Imperial College Healthcare NHS Trust.

Our lab has contributed to understanding the role of senescence as a tumour suppressor mechanism (Collado et al. Nature 2005), in limiting iPSC reprogramming (Banito et al. Genes Dev 2009) or activating immune surveillance (Kang et al. Nature 2011). We have also identified molecular mechanisms controlling senescence (Gil et al. Nat Cell Biol 2004; Tordella et al. Genes Dev 2016), the inflammatory phenotype associated with senescence (Acosta et al. Cell 2008; Acosta et al. Nat Cell Biol 2013; Herranz et al. Nat Cell Biol 2015; Georgilis et al. Cancer Cell 2018) ,how to target senescent cells (Guerrero et al. Nat Metabolism 2019; Guerrero et al. Nat Aging 2022; McHugh et al. Nat Cell Biol 2023) and the relationship between senescence and immune cells (Haston et al. Cancer Cell 2023; Reen et al. Sci Adv 2025).

About you

The successful candidate will work on a project collaborating with MiNK Therapeutics and Agenus Bio to identify novel strategies to potentiate immune-mediated elimination of senescent cells. You should be highly motivated, committed and have clear career goals. Experience with animal work, immunology and studying immune-mediated elimination of tumours is essential. Working with viral vectors, functional screenings, and 3D cultures is desirable. All applicants should have a PhD degree in life sciences or equivalent experience, and at least one first-author primary publication published. Availability to start working as soon as possible is essential. A Home Office Personal License is desirable.
